Abstract:A pre-treatment method for upgrading gold from a polymetallic gold-zinc-lead ore by flotation was studied. X-ray diff raction analysis of the gold sulfi de ore showed that quartz, calcite, pyrite, sphalerite, and galena are the main constituents of the ore. The composition of the polymetallic ore contained 6.49 ppm Au, 3.48% Zn, 1.25% Pb, 17.98% Fe, and 20.36% S. Due to the complexity of the polymetallic ore, the gold recovery is generally low.
